public final class WebApplicationContextRunner extends AbstractApplicationContextRunner<WebApplicationContextRunner,ConfigurableWebApplicationContext,AssertableWebApplicationContext>
ConfigurableWebApplicationContext
の ApplicationContext runner
。 詳細は AbstractApplicationContextRunner
を参照してください。
コンストラクターと説明 |
---|
WebApplicationContextRunner() 基になるソースとして MockServletContext を持つ AnnotationConfigWebApplicationContext を使用して、新しい WebApplicationContextRunner インスタンスを作成します。 |
WebApplicationContextRunner(SupplierSE<ConfigurableWebApplicationContext> contextFactory) 指定された contextFactory を基になるソースとして使用して、新しい WebApplicationContextRunner インスタンスを作成します。 |
修飾子と型 | メソッドと説明 |
---|---|
protected WebApplicationContextRunner | newInstance(SupplierSE<ConfigurableWebApplicationContext> contextFactory, ListSE<ApplicationContextInitializer<? super ConfigurableWebApplicationContext>> initializers, TestPropertyValues environmentProperties, TestPropertyValues systemProperties, ClassLoaderSE classLoader, ApplicationContext parent, ListSE<Configurations> configurations) |
static SupplierSE<ConfigurableWebApplicationContext> | withMockServletContext(SupplierSE<ConfigurableWebApplicationContext> contextFactory) |
run, with, withClassLoader, withConfiguration, withInitializer, withParent, withPropertyValues, withSystemProperties, withUserConfiguration
cloneSE, equalsSE, finalizeSE, getClassSE, hashCodeSE, notifySE, notifyAllSE, toStringSE, waitSE, waitSE, waitSE
public WebApplicationContextRunner()
MockServletContext
を持つ AnnotationConfigWebApplicationContext
を使用して、新しい WebApplicationContextRunner
インスタンスを作成します。public WebApplicationContextRunner(SupplierSE<ConfigurableWebApplicationContext> contextFactory)
contextFactory
を基になるソースとして使用して、新しい WebApplicationContextRunner
インスタンスを作成します。contextFactory
- 各呼び出しで新しいインスタンスを返すサプライヤー protected WebApplicationContextRunner newInstance(SupplierSE<ConfigurableWebApplicationContext> contextFactory, ListSE<ApplicationContextInitializer<? super ConfigurableWebApplicationContext>> initializers, TestPropertyValues environmentProperties, TestPropertyValues systemProperties, ClassLoaderSE classLoader, ApplicationContext parent, ListSE<Configurations> configurations)
public static SupplierSE<ConfigurableWebApplicationContext> withMockServletContext(SupplierSE<ConfigurableWebApplicationContext> contextFactory)
contextFactory
- 装飾するコンテキストファクトリ MockServletContext
を設定する更新されたサプライヤー Copyright © 2019 Pivotal Software, Inc.. All rights reserved.